CSX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

1,440 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CSX Corp (CSX)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$41.6B — down 9.5% from $46B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 103 funds closed out of CSX and 84 opened new positions — a net loss of 19 holders — while 497 trimmed existing stakes and 553 added.

The largest buyer was Amundi, adding an estimated $418M. The largest seller was Capital Research Global Investors, cutting an estimated $566M.
